В этой статье вы найдете несколько очень полезных сочетаний клавиш, которые упростят написание кода в VS Code, сделают его более быстрым и безопасным.
Эти ярлыки относятся к пользователям MAC, но есть также список для пользователей Windows и Linux.
Вы можете найти еще больше советов и рекомендаций в официальной документации VS Code:
› https://code.visualstudio.com/docs/getstarted/tips-and-tricks
Оставайтесь на связи! В конце есть бонус!
Перемещение по коду
Перейти к началу строки: CTRL + A
Перейти к концу строки:CTRL + E
Перейти к началу кода (первый символ) в этой строке:CMD + ←
Перейти к концу кода (последний символ) в этой строке: CMD + →
Перейти к началу файла: CMD + ↑
Перейти к концу файла: CMD + ↓
Перемещение кода!
Переместить всю часть кода (строку или блок) вверх/вниз
ALT + ↑
ALT + ↓
Выбираем быстрее!
Выделение от позиции курсора до последнего символа (слева направо)
CTRL+SHIFT+Е
Выделите от позиции курсора до первого символа (справа налево)
CTRL+SHIFT+А
Выделите слова по словам
ALT + SHIFT + →
ALT + SHIFT + ←
Умножение курсора вверх или вниз
Мой фаворит на сегодняшний день! Сделайте свою жизнь такой легкой
CMD + ALT + ↑
CMD + ALT + ↓
Добавить выделение к следующему совпадению поиска
Представьте блок кода с 5 вхождениями переменной server
Вы хотите изменить имя этой переменной с server
на httpServer
Блок кода имеет длину, скажем, 20 строк, а переменная server
расположена в случайных местах.
Вы можете использовать трюк с щелчком мыши, упомянутый выше, щелкая перед каждым вхождением server
, удерживая клавишу SHIFT.
Но есть намного быстрее!
СМД + Д
- Нажмите на имя переменной
- CMD + D (первый раз): скопирует имя в поле поиска
- CMD + D: он поместит курсор перед следующим вхождением
- CMD + D : x2, x3, x4… столько раз, сколько вам нужно выбрать
Бонус! Выберите все вхождения одного и того же слова!
- CMD + F: это отобразит поле поиска
- Введите ключевое слово, которое вы ищете
- ALT + Enter: это поставит курсор перед каждым вхождением слова
Вставка !
Вставка комментария / Комментирование строки кода
CMD + /
Удаление !
Какое лучшее чувство, что удаление кода!
Но как все усложняется, когда вам нужно удалить определенные строки или определенные части строки.
Вы когда-нибудь испытывали ощущение медленности, когда вам приходилось вручную выделять то, что вы хотите удалить?
Вот несколько способов сделать это быстрее.
Удалить — справа налево
CMD + DEL (удалить символ, пробел)
CTRL + К
Если ваш курсор находится в середине кода, он удалит все слева.
Если ваш курсор находится в начале строки, он удалит всю строку.
Удалить — слева направо
CMD + УДАЛИТЬ
Если ваш курсор расположен посередине, он удалит все справа.
Если ваш курсор находится в конце строки, он удалит всю строку.
Удалить целое слово
АЛТ + ДЕЛ
Удалить всю строку
CMD + Х
В строке кода, независимо от того, находится ли ваш курсор в начале, в середине или в конце, это удалит всю строку.
Дублирование/копирование
Дублируйте строку кода + вставьте ее выше
SHIFT + ALT + ↑
Это скопирует строку кода, в которой находится ваш курсор, и вставит ее выше.
Дублируйте строку кода + вставьте ее ниже
SHIFT + ALT + ↓
Это скопирует строку кода, в которой находится ваш курсор, и вставит ее выше.
Жонглирование между файлами
Перейти к предыдущему/следующему файлу
CMD + ALT + ←
CMD + ALT + →
Переключение между разными файлами/редакторами
Если у вас открыты следующие 3 файла в таком порядке:
- клиент.с
- server.c
- команда.с
- и т. д.
CMD + 1: переключиться на client.c
CMD + 2: переключиться на server.c
CMD + 3: переключиться на command.c
CMD + n…: и т. д.
Двигаемся внутрь VS Code!
Показать/скрыть терминал VS Code
CMD + J
Показать/скрыть боковую панель
СМД + Б
Открыть палитру команд
CMD + SHIFT + P
Быстро открыть файл
СМД+П
Очень полезно, когда вы работаете над большим проектом с большим количеством файлов.
- СМД+П
- Введите имя файла в поле поиска, которое появляется
Изменить язык
CMD + К М
Дзен-режим
Для тех, кто любит писать код без отвлекающих факторов!
CMD + K, а затем Z
Трюки с мышью!
Вот несколько хороших трюков
Открытие файлов
Переключение между открытыми файлами: удерживайте SHIFT + прокрутка) (указатель мыши должен находиться в области вкладок файлов)
Открыть файл в новой вкладке: щелкните прокруткой
Открыть файл с правой стороны (правое разделенное окно): нажмите и удерживайте клавишу ALT
Навигация по коду
Прокрутка кода по горизонтали: удерживайте SHIFT + прокрутка (указатель мыши должен быть над полем кода)
Множественный выбор
зажать ALT+щелчок
БОНУС!
Настройте собственные сочетания клавиш!
CMD + K, затем CMD + S
Советы и рекомендации по Visual Studio Code
«Советы и рекомендации позволяют вам сразу приступить к работе и научиться продуктивно работать с Visual Studio Code. Вы познакомитесь…code.visualstudio.com»